
""USA Rare Earth is now the global champion in rare earths," said USAR CEO Barbara Humpton in an April 20 call with analysts. "The world needs what we are building, and we're moving with purpose and urgency to deliver it.""
""We're going to be a major supplier to all the other players in the industry...helping the whole industry scale," she added."
"The Pela Ema mine has a 15-year, 100% offtake agreement to various U.S. Government agencies and private capital sources for the magnetic rare earths that are required to make the high-performance, neodymium-iron-boron (NdFeB) magnets."
USA Rare Earth is expanding its operations through a $3 billion acquisition of the Serra Verde Group, which owns Brazil's Pela Ema rare earths mine. This deal transforms USA Rare Earth from a startup into a significant player in the rare earths sector. The Pela Ema mine has secured pricing protections against Chinese competition and has a financing package to support expansion. The mine's output is crucial for producing high-performance magnets used in various industries, including electronics and defense.
